Understanding the 62 Loan Process



Securing a Home Equity Conversion Mortgage (HECM), often known as a 62 loan, can seem like a daunting task. These loans are designed for homeowners aged 62 and upwards, allowing them to utilize their home's equity. The process, however, involves several steps that require careful review.

First, you'll need to meet a HECM-approved lender. They will walk you through the process and calculate your eligibility based on factors like age, home equity, and credit status.

Once eligible, you'll need to submit to a detailed loan application. This will require providing papers such as proof of income, assets, and ownership of your home. The lender will then initiate an appraisal to value your home's current market value.

The next stage involves examining the loan terms and conditions. Be sure to grasp all aspects of the loan, including interest rates, fees, and repayment methods. Once you approve the terms, you'll need to execute the loan documents.

Finally, the lender will release the loan funds according to your chosen access method.

Preparing for Retirement with a 62 Loan



Reaching retirement age is an exciting milestone. It's a time to relax, pursue your passions, and enjoy the fruits of your labor. But planning for retirement can be tricky, especially if you find yourself needing extra financial help. A 62 loan, also known as a reverse mortgage, can be one option to consider. This type of loan permits homeowners aged 62 and over to borrow funds from their home equity without having to make monthly remittances. While a 62 loan can provide a valuable stream of income during retirement, it's essential to meticulously evaluate the advantages and drawbacks before making a decision.
